Janet Trenn
Montville — Janet I. (Paul) Trenn, 73, of Uncasville passed away peacefully at Hartford Hospital on Monday, Feb. 27, 2017.
Janet spent most of her life in Montville but also lived in Felton, Del., with her husband, Elton R. Trenn, who predeceased her.
While Janet loved to read and watch Hallmark movies, her greatest love was talking about her precious grandchildren and showing anyone and everyone their pictures. She worked as a foreman at Rand-Whitney Containerboard in Uncasville before moving to Delaware.
